Ever Think of a Trade?


I was told that in the next few years if a person enters a good trade like plumbing or electrical tehnician is concerned he will be able to afford living next to a doctor in a well to do neighbourhood and have money left over for a second home in the country just like that doctor. So for those of you who would play down the opportunities left out there while you are working for just above minimum wages at slave driving call centers with nom opportunity to get ahead consider the alternative: a handsome trade. There was nothing wrong with it when my relatives came over from Europe and excelled in the garment trade and there should be no onus today!One doesn't have to go to through a university degree program to be financially independent in the future. Just look at the the diplomas gained by graduates of the accounting program at President Kennedy in Rosemount as an example. After one year a student will be able to manage depreciaiton reports, do income tax and perform other accounting funtions on hos own or through an accounting firm if he choses. He won't be a CPA, but hey in this age of increased educational costs, doing this program at just $75.00 a semester is bound to attract individuals good with figures. And the school provides the book! Naturally if you're already a graduate, you'll want to go onto a masters or higher, just the same it is good to know that for many high school students who see the future as bleak, there are educational opportunities out there and jobs to fill!!
